Hellenistic meaning
Hellenistic is an adjective that refers to the period of ancient Greek history that followed the conquests of Alexander the Great. This period lasted from the late 4th century BCE to the late 2nd century BCE and was characterized by the spread of Greek culture and influence throughout the Mediterranean world.
